August 30, 2004 - We have
just returned from another collecting trip in the Dominican Republic.
In the mountains there are less and less miners actually working in
the amber mines and as we suspected the miners are finding little 1st
quality blue amber, and little amber in general, we excavated in 3 mines
at La Cumbre and found almost nothing of significance. The miners have
reopened some old workings at La Toca, however as always La Toca has
the highest percentage of oxidized amber, whereas La Cumbre and Palo
Quemado have the highest percentage of 1st quality fossiliferous gemstones,
although we did see some very large amber stones from La Toca that the
miners brought to us while we were excavating in La Cumbre. We have
returned with some very nice large amber gemstones from La Cumbre barren
of fossils but wonderful for jewelry work, and some very nice fossil
gemstones, including an exceptional feather, a large Cerambycid, several
snails and some cool flies with our paleoentomologist friends at the
American Museum of Natural History will examine and identify.
